CRWD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

1,791 of the 7,593 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in CrowdStrike (CRWD)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$59B — up 27% from $46.4B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 337 funds opened new CRWD positions and 100 closed out — a net gain of 237 holders — while 743 added to existing stakes and 509 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Pathstone Holdings, adding an estimated $338M. The largest seller was Two Sigma Advisers, cutting an estimated $354M.
